What are the uses of polyurethane foam?

28 Aug.,2023

 

Polyurethane foam (PU foam) is a very versatile material. Its open and elastic cell structures make it very resistant to oxidation and aging, especially if compared to rubber or latex foams. According to the additives and the manufacturing systems used, very different characteristics and foams for very different uses can be achieved.

Thanks to its diversity, it’s present in all aspects of daily life. In order to compare the different foams we usually use the density, but it only serves as a comparative element when we’re talking about foams with the same composition. Their uses are multiple; In some we look for the longest possible, in others the cheapest price, in others the breathability, the insulation capacity, the ease of profiling or shaping, the lightness, the rigidity, etc. The sectors that most use this raw material are:

  • Rest area: in mattresses as main filling or as part of quilts.

  • Furniture sector: in seats of sofas and chairs, padded fillers, etc.

  • Construction sector: as thermal insulation, acoustic absorbent, etc.

  • Automotive sector: in dashboards, seats, etc.

  • In many toys, sponges, shoes, pillows, clothing, packaging and in general all kind of fillings and quilting.
